I was running 6.3.5 for the longest time and recently upgraded to 6.6.1. I followed all the instructions and everything seems to have gone smoothly. Well recently one of my drives went offline.

 

I shutdown Unraid, pulled the bad drive and put in a new drive, restarted Unraid, stopped the array and added the new drive to the array, re-started the array. At this point, Unraid started to recreate my damaged drive (one of the data drives).

 

The next morning, I noticed I couldn't access my Unraid server, no web interface, no telnet, not even the console. I mean the num caps key on my keyboard connected to the Unraid server wasn't even toggling when I pushed it, so it seems the Unraid server is completely frozen.

 

I'm hesitant to shutdown/reboot, but is that my only option right now ?

 

What happens when I reboot, will it resume restoring data from where it left off/crashed ?

i may have another problem which caused this, I noticed my nightly rsync's were failing... and it seems like a mount command is now not working properly ever since I upgraded to latest ver of Unraid, so likely the command mount has probably some new behaviour which is breaking things... it's filling up my rootfs as a result and probably freezing my system... will go for dig and post another thread
